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Abert's Squirrel | Plain-flanked Rail |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Gruiformes (Gruiformes) |
| Family | Sciuridae (Squirrels) | Rallidae |
| Genus | Sciurus (Tree Squirrels) | Rallus |
| Species | Sciurus aberti | Rallus wetmorei |
Evolutionary Relationship
Abert's Squirrel and Plain-flanked Rail share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
